I whole-heartedly agree. We use both Zebras and Print Wizard ... actually on Tony G's recommendation. And while PW does a great job with paper printout of barcodes plus its versatility, it would not serve our purposes for barcoded labels. Two very different requirements! And while I supposed I could route all the Zebras through print wizard, as they do have a Windows driver, but it would be silly to do so. Plus I don't think it could keep up - 7 (about to be 8) hospitals and roughly 30 clinics with labs, all printing labels all day long with each job being at least 3 labels. Not to mention the increased network traffic sending a Windows job to the printer over a couple k of ZPL. Rob Robert F.
